首页> 中文学位 >Web前端用户行为监测与分析平台的设计与实现
【6h】

Web前端用户行为监测与分析平台的设计与实现

代理获取

目录

声明

缩略语

1 绪论

1.1课题背景及来源

1.2课题现状及分析

1.3研究内容及意义

1.4论文的组织结构

2 相关技术与算法简介

2.1 MEAN堆栈体系

2.2埋点相关技术

2.3趋势预测算法

2.4前端相关技术

2.5文档导出框架

2.6本章小结

3 平台的分析与设计

3.1总体需求分析

3.2总体架构设计

3.3基础管理模块设计

3.4用户行为监测模块设计

3.5用户行为分析模块设计

3.6数据呈现模块设计

3.7本章小结

4 平台的实现

4.1开发环境

4.2框架搭建与接口设计

4.3基础管理模块实现

4.4用户行为监测模块实现

4.5用户行为分析模块实现

4.6 数据呈现模块实现

4.7本章小结

5 平台的测试

5.1测试环境

5.2功能测试

5.3性能测试

5.4本章小结

6 总结与展望

6.1论文总结

6.2论文展望

致谢

参考文献

展开▼

摘要

近年来,各大公司和机构为了进一步提高Web应用的用户体验与产品竞争力,开始逐步加强用户行为研究的重视与投入。在互联网上,用户访问Web应用的通常方式是“本地浏览器请求,远程服务端响应”,通过这种方式,服务端可以记录用户行为操作结果,但无法跟踪用户行为操作过程。而如何在真实网络环境下对用户行为进行监测与分析,从而加强并完善Web应用的推广与体验,成为一个亟待解决的问题。为此,本文提出了一套基于真实网络环境下用于监测与分析用户行为的方案,设计并构建了一个简单高效、扩展性良好的Web前端用户行为监测与分析平台。
  本课题首先对国内外用户行为监测与分析现状进行调研,总结现有方案存在不足,设计并实现了Web前端可视化埋点方案;其次利用定制化JavaScript脚本,实现了Web应用流量数据与事件数据的采集,完成了对用户行为的监测;然后以B/S开发模式和MEAN堆栈技术为基础,设计并搭建了Web前端用户行为监测与分析平台,并利用包括趋势预测算法在内的多种技术实现了对用户行为多维度的分析;最后,对平台进行功能和性能的全面测试,验证了各个模块的可用性与可靠性。
  本平台的搭建与开发完全基于开源框架,具有较高的可扩展性、可移植性和可维护性,同时平台已为科研相关的Web应用提供了用户行为监测与分析服务。本平台的设计与实现不仅解决了长期以来困扰开发人员的埋点困难、沟通复杂的问题,同时也为Web应用的功能优化与系统完善提供了强有力的数据支撑。

著录项

  • 作者

    冯哲奇;

  • 作者单位

    华中科技大学;

  • 授予单位 华中科技大学;
  • 学科 信息与通信工程
  • 授予学位 硕士
  • 导师姓名 王玉明;
  • 年度 2017
  • 页码
  • 总页数
  • 原文格式 PDF
  • 正文语种 中文
  • 中图分类 TP311.52;
  • 关键词

    用户行为; 软件开发; Web前端; 功能模块;

相似文献

  • 中文文献
  • 外文文献
  • 专利
代理获取

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号